hi guys,

I love to DIY my own parrot toys. if you are interested as well, here are some tips for you.

this is the one i made at Sep 14th.

1. first, to get all kinds of little components. all of my materials are from chinese eBay. i think you guys can use whatever you can find in this way.

2. use a drill hammer to drill every piece of wood you want to add in your toy. you can drill in different angles to keep your toy interesting.

3. use edible pigments to dye your materials. i purchased yellow, red and blue. then made orange and green my own. you can try other colours as well.

4. air dry your components. sometimes you need to repeat step 3 several times to make sure your colour is bright and wonderful. if you want to be quick, you may also use a hair drier to help you.

5. use a wood stick and iron wire to string your materials together. put some little bells on it to make it fun.

see how lovely it is. Blue and Guazi love it so much! but you may need some extra materials because toos are supper destroyer!

Really nice! Great imagination! A few issues though, that carabiner poses an entrapment threat, and those style bells can be dangerous too! The square wire that they are hanging from can easily trap your baby’s head!
Keep an eye on the shelf bracket, hopefully they don’t mess with it!
You should switch to stainless for all the metal parts!

For the food dye, some folks say they have better results using rubbing alcohol as a base.
